Output cdaf5fc84d2ca6168aafdb7ed6030566abccc33873a8d65c9234458e8130d5a4:49

value
1186872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eec99f8c4d2b4538ffab5b26cb5cf405fba4a9c OP_EQUAL
address
38tL4s3V4aF5hjonNQmGhdn2Sv4XL29knU
transaction
cdaf5fc84d2ca6168aafdb7ed6030566abccc33873a8d65c9234458e8130d5a4